Brief Summary
A 14-day physiotherapy treatment for temporomandibular joint hyperlaxity is established. Pre-intervention measurements and intermediate and end-of-treatment measurements are taken. Range of movement, algometry and muscle balance are assessed.

Outcome Measures
Primary Outcomes (3)
Range motion
The range of movement in the temporomandibular joint is assessed.
14 days
VAS
Pain in the temporomandibular artiuclation measured with an algometer and VAS is assessed.
14 days
Strength
The strength of the temporomandibular joint musculature measured with an algometer is assessed.
14 days
